Chauncey Short, an orphan, takes a job as a clerk in a village grocery store. One day a letter arrives informing him that his uncle has died and has left him $5,000,000. Chauncey recklessly starts spending the money until he meets a banker's daughter, who has a positive influence on him. Chauncey then helps the banker through a financial crisis.—scsu1975

Chauncey Short is left an orphan. He becomes clerk in a village grocery. One day a letter arrives. His uncle, who had refused to aid the lad's dying mother has himself died and left Chauncey $5,000,000. Chauncey hits the high places and spends money like water. But one day he meets a girl, a banker's daughter, who becomes his good influence. Chauncey, by dint of his natural good sense, helps the banker in a financial crisis that threatens to blast the lives of the banker's family. "The Gilded Fool" saves the day, exposes a rascal, and marries the girl.—Moving Picture World synopsis
